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6924 359 7593 987 646721
3966031 01503
3966031 01503
36 15074 848 2840475
All about undefined
Interested in learning more?
3966031 01503
36 15074 848 2840475
See more
89071094152 284062 54306
974 1207427 700793054
See more
60 473
3238134526 36617228 00958
See more